Why Task Lists Alone Don’t Work
Most of us have experienced the frustration of writing out an ambitious to-do list, only to end the week with half of it still undone. The problem isn’t discipline—it’s structure.
A list can tell you what needs to be done, but it doesn’t show you:
- Which project it belongs to
- How urgent or important it is
- Where in your week it should fit
Without that bigger picture, you risk spending energy on less important items, leaving key projects incomplete.
The Planner Pad’s Funnel-Down Method
The Planner Pad Organizer is designed to solve this problem by giving your week a three-step planning flow:
1. Project Capture (Top Section)
This is where you list out the big-picture projects, commitments, or categories of your life—whether that’s Work Projects, Family Responsibilities, or Personal Goals. Learn more here.
2. Action Assignment (Middle Section)
Once you’ve identified the projects, you move them into specific actions for the week. This prevents your planner from being cluttered with vague to-dos and ensures each step is realistic and actionable.
3. Time Scheduling (Bottom Section)
Finally, those actions flow into the hourly section of your days. Now, your calendar isn’t just about appointments—it’s where your real work gets scheduled alongside meetings and commitments.

Reducing Stress and Decision Fatigue
One hidden benefit of the funnel-down method is how much mental clutter it removes. When you know each project has a place, and every action has a time, you’re less likely to feel that constant background stress of “what am I forgetting?”
Instead of making decisions in the moment—shuffling priorities daily—you do the thinking once at the start of the week. After that, your Planner Pad acts as your guide.
